Hello everybody.

This is how the stern looks like at the moment. I have glued the dock (I don't know exactly if it is its name). Many difficulties attaching the ladders inside the dock but al least is almost finished.
I have to add some more styrene bars and the big black cylinders attached both sides of the dock.

Image

Image

Image

Image

My intention is to finish the whole stern before continue with other parts of the ship. Next step, crew on the stern with a rope, and the drop lights of the landing deck.
